So I noticed that nobody has replied to you yet. I have not installed a brake controller in a Hurricane. I have installed brake controllers in several other vehicles. Most vehicles have a connector up under the dash near the steering column. There also should have been a matching pigtail connector that came with the motorhome, it is usually included inside a plastic bag in the documentation pouch. You will use this pigtail connector to wire in the controller.
